"I'm not touching that soundtrack with a ten-foot pole," I said. "I'm not going near anything with that many microtones," I said. And then I did it anyway, because Soken apparently owns my soul.
Because of those damn microtones, I had to rewrite and even skip some parts. It’s one hell of a soundtrack, but it was clearly not intended to be played on the piano. I had to make some changes to make this work. The parts that do work on the piano, though? I have to say that I love the drive in it.
As always, the arrangement is written for people with tiny hands like me, but I do admit that having some extra range would have been nice in this one. Pinky jumps are never fun.
